Plex for Sonos - Queue (mis)behaviour

Server Version#: 1.24.0.4930
Player Version#: Plexamp 3.5.0, Plex Web 4.63.0, Plex for Windows 1.33.0.2444-a220eae4

After replacing a few Chromecast Audio with Sonos devices (1 x Sonos Port + 2 x Sonos Connect on Sonos S1) in order to have gapless playback through the (AV) receivers around the house I have experienced the following undesirable behaviour from the Plex queue:

  1. After pausing playback for a time, resuming playback causes the queue to restart from the first track in the queue rather than the current point in the queue.

  2. After moving playback to “This Device” on Plexamp for Android (3.5.0), leaving the house and continuing playback of the queue on device and/or in the car via Bluetooth, upon returning home and moving playback back to the Sonos devices often causes the queue to restart either from the first track in the queue or from where the queue was up to when playback was moved to Plexamp for Android.

  3. After pausing playback, playing something other than Plex on the Sonos devices (such as a radio station via TuneIn), stoppping playback on the something other, resuming playback from Plexamp (or Plex for Web, Plex for Windows) causes the something other to resume rather than the Plex queue resume.

1 and 2 seem to exhibit dependant on duration of the pause - 30 minutes plus at a guess - and seemingly more often after the queue has progressed into implicit territory.

Aside: It would be great if Plex for Sonos would include the calculated replaygain in the Sonos API payload as Sonos only repects the track gain tag. I’m currently working around this with a modified beets replaygain plugin to write album gain to the the track gain tag. This likely warrants a separate post and a support request to Sonos.
